2-Fluorobenzoyl chloride, a high-purity (≥99.0%) colorless transparent liquid, is a versatile organic synthesis intermediate. Its unique chemical structure, featuring a fluorine atom on the benzoyl chloride ring, imparts distinct properties that are highly beneficial in agrochemical formulations. The introduction of fluorine can influence a molecule’s lipophilicity, electron distribution, and metabolic stability, leading to enhanced biological activity and targeted action against pests and diseases.
As a key intermediate for agrochemicals, 2-Fluorobenzoyl chloride is utilized in the synthesis of a range of crop protection agents. These compounds are designed to combat agricultural challenges, ensuring higher yields and better quality produce. For instance, it can be a precursor to novel insecticides or fungicides that are more potent and selective, minimizing harm to beneficial organisms and the environment. The role of fluorine in agrochemical design is well-established. Fluorinated compounds often exhibit enhanced persistence and efficacy, meaning lower application rates can be used, contributing to more sustainable agricultural practices. This makes intermediates like 2-Fluorobenzoyl chloride highly sought after by companies developing cutting-edge agricultural solutions.
